Who Shouldnt Have An Epsom Salt Foot Soak

  • Diabetics need to consult with their doctor before considering Epsom foot soak or any other foot soak for that matter.

Diabetes individuals often have nerve damage from diabetic neuropathy, and dry feet, and their woundsgenerally take a long time to heal. So, using Epsom foot soak may result in complications or worsen their condition.

  • If there are open sores, wounds, or severe skin infection and inflammation on your feet, do not use an Epsom salt foot soak without first consulting with your physician. Some common skin infections can be worsened from using it.

People try many things to get rid of toenail fungus. Because its such a widespread issue, there are dozens of home remedies. One popular treatment is an Epsom salt soak for toenail fungus.

While Epsom salt alone wont get rid of fungus, it can help as a part of an antifungal regimen. An Epsom salt foot soak will soften the nail and draw out the fungal infection. This can make other topical antifungal agents work better and penetrate the fungus faster.

    The Research: Healing Properties

    Epsom salt is also touted to have anti-bacterial and anti-fungal properties. While there is a lack of research supporting these benefits, there may be some reasons why these foot soaks work. First, soaking feet in water will help clean the feet, removing substances that may risk or worsen infections. Warm or hot water improves blood flow to the skin which can promote healing. Because most bacteria do not thrive in a salty environment, soaking feet in Epsom salt could inhibit the growth of the microorganisms that cause infection. Finally, soaking feet in warm or hot water feels good. Its relaxing, soothing and reduces stress, and this may simply make you feel better.

    What About Detoxifying Products

    Use Epsom Salt For Toenail Fungus – Treatment For Toenail Fungus Dr.Berg

    Many products on the market â including detoxifying foot soaks â claim to have health benefits. This may sound appealing if a weekend of unhealthy foods and alcohol leaves you feeling guilty. But research shows that these cleanses may not remove the damage caused by overconsumption.

    Any products that claim to detox your body are not approved by the FDA. This means they havenât undergone testing or clinical trials to prove or disprove results.

    The list of ingredients in these detox products may include Epsom salt or vinegar. Donât pay more for the same things you have at home. Remember that if it sounds too good to be true, it probably is. Foot soak solutions are most likely safe to use, but they wonât give you dramatic results.

    How To Make A Foot Soak

    To make an Epsom salt foot soak, follow these simple steps:

  • Fill your bathtub or a basin with warm water until its deep enough to cover your feet.
  • Add 1/2 cup of Epsom salt to the warm water.
  • Soak your feet for 30 to 60 minutes twice a week.
  • For an aromatherapy boost, consider adding a few drops of diluted lavender, peppermint, or eucalyptus essential oil to your foot bath.
  • Moisturize your feet thoroughly after soaking them.
  • This kind of soak can cause dry skin, specifically on your feet. Be sure to moisturize your skin after an Epsom salt foot soak to prevent cracked skin and irritation.

    If you begin to experience pain, redness, or sores before or after using a foot bath, schedule a visit with your doctor to discuss alternative treatment.

    The Research: Skin Absorption Of Minerals

    Since magnesium deficiency can lead to foot cramps and pain, Epsom foot soaks are believed promote magnesium absorption through the skin which helps relax muscles and nerves and lessen foot discomfort. But there isnt research that supports topical application of magnesium is effective in increasing body magnesium stores, according to a 2012 review published in International Journal of Cosmetic Science. However, another review article published in the June 2014 issue of Experimental Biology and Medicine suggests that skin absorption could occur given the right conditions such as with heat or high salt concentrations. In addition, minerals from the water are able to be absorbed if the skin is broken, as in a cut or scratch.
